Just now, I finished watching an outstanding talk Eben Moglen gave at FOSDEM 2011. But instead of elaborating more on it, here are two more quotes from the speech: > What has happened in Iran, in Egypt, in Tunisia—and what will happen > in other societies over the next few years—demonstrates the enormous > political and social importance of social networking. But everything > we know about technology tells us that the current forms of social > network communication, despite their enormous current value for > politics, are also intensely dangerous to use. > > They are too centralized, they are too vulnerable to state > retaliation and control. The design of their technology, like the > design of almost all unfree software technology, is motivated more > by business interests seeking profit than by technological interests > seeking freedom. > > As a result of which, we are watching political movements of enormous > value, capable of transforming the lives of hundreds of millions of > people, resting on a fragile basis, like, for example, the courage > of Mr. Zuckerberg, or the willingness of Google to resist the state, > where the state is a powerful business partner and a party Google > cannot afford frequently to insult. > Software is what the 21st century is made of. What steel was to the > economy of the 20th century, what steel was to the power of the 20th > century, what steel was to the politics of the 20th century, > software is now. It is the crucial building block, the component out > of which everything else is made, and, when I speak of everything > else, I mean of course freedom, as well as tyranny, as well as > business as usual, as well as spying on everybody for free all the > time.
